Job Advert: Receptionist/Telephone Operator
Position Title: Receptionist/Telephone Operator
Opening Period: July 17 – 23, 2018
Series/Grade: LE-0125-05
Annual Salary: CFA 7,018,857
Who May Apply: All Interested Applicants / All Sources
Security Clearance Required: Local Security Certification
Duration Appointment: Indefinite subject to successful completion of probationary period
Marketing Statement: We encourage you to read and understand the Eight (8) Qualities of Overseas-Employees before you apply.
Summary: The U.S. Mission in Yaounde, Cameroon is seeking eligible and qualified applicants for the position of Receptionist/Telephone Operator.
The work schedule for this position is: Full Time (40 hours per week)
Start date: Candidate must be able to begin working within a reasonable period from receipt of agency authorization and/or clearances/certifications, or their candidacy may end.
Supervisory Position: No
Duties: Under the direct supervision of the Information Program Officer, incumbent serves as Receptionist/Switchboard Operator. Operates Switchboard Console and portrays a very professional image of the Embassy in placing local and international calls for the mission using the most cost effective manner possible while receiving incoming calls for the mission and directs them to the correct office. Provides information to visitors and callers in directing them to the proper Embassy office for assistance.
Qualifications and Evaluations:
Education: A GCE “A” level or Baccalauréat, or equivalent diploma is required.
